Compartir a través de


ICorDebugComObjectValue::GetCachedInterfacePointers (Método)

Obtiene los punteros de interfaz sin procesar almacenados en caché en el contenedor actual al que se puede llamar (RCW).

Sintaxis

HRESULT GetCachedInterfacePointers(  
    [in] BOOL bIInspectableOnly,  
    [in] ULONG32 celt,  
    [out] ULONG32 *pceltFetched,  
    [out, size_is(celt), length_is(*pceltFetched) CORDB_ADDRESS *ptrs);  

Parámetros

bIInspectableOnly
[in] Valor que indica si el método devolverá solo interfaces de Windows Runtime (IInspectableinterfaces) o todas las interfaces COM almacenadas en caché por el contenedor invocable en tiempo de ejecución (RCW).

celt
[in] Número de objetos cuyas direcciones se van a recuperar.

pceltFetched
[out] Un puntero que apunta al número de valores CORDB_ADDRESS que se devuelven realmente en ptrs.

ptrs
Puntero a la dirección inicial de una matriz de valores CORDB_ADDRESS que contienen las direcciones de los objetos de interfaz almacenados en caché.

Observaciones

Requisitos

Plataformas: Vea Requisitos de sistema.

Encabezado: CorDebug.idl, CorDebug.h

Biblioteca: CorGuids.lib

Versiones de .NET Framework: disponible a partir de la versión 4.5

Consulte también